Federal Government
The national government of a federal state, which shares sovereignty with its subdivisions and has powers distinct from them.
Poverty Rate
The percentage of the population living below the national poverty line, which measures the minimum level of income considered necessary to achieve an adequate standard of living.
Business Cycle
Increases and decreases in the level of business activity that occur at irregular intervals and last for varying lengths of time.
War On Poverty
A set of government policies and programs initiated in the 1960s in the United States aimed at reducing poverty and improving living conditions for the impoverished.
